Meghalaya Chief Minister Conrad K. Sangma visited R.R. Colony, Rynjah, to inspect the damage caused to the bust of freedom fighter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ose, which was recently vandalised.
During the visit, the Chief Minister announced that the state government has sanctioned ₹5 lakh for the restoration of the damaged bust.
Sangma also interacted with members of the local community and reiterated the government’s firm stand against acts of vandalism and any forces that threaten the peace, harmony and unity of Shillong and Meghalaya.
The sanctioned amount will be utilised for restoring the bust honouring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ose.
